We know that the effects of climate change are far-reaching.

Scientists say human activity — through things like burning fossil fuels — is leading to more extreme weather, rising ocean levels and forest fires.

But did you know it’s also affecting our clocks? 

In a new study published in the Journal of Geophysical Research: Solid Earth, scientists have found that melting ocean glaciers are slowing the rotation of the Earth, making our days longer by a fraction of a second each century. 

Researchers say the time change, though slight, will grow larger as the years pass and poses threats to some technologies if not accounted for.

How climate change makes our days longer

Scientists say Earth’s rotation is slowing because of the massive amounts of ice at Earth’s North and South Poles that are melting.

As it melts, the water from that ice gets closer to the equator, rather than staying frozen at the poles where Earth’s axis lies.

The farther this water gets from Earth’s axis, the more it has a dragging effect on Earth’s rotation, slowing it down.

“We see the same principle in figure skating,” said study author Benedikt Soja, a professor at the Swiss Federal Institute of Technology in Zurich, Switzerland,  

“If skaters want to spin fast, they tuck their arms close to their body, toward their own axis of rotation. If they want to slow down, they reach their arms out,” he told CBC Kids News.

The Earth takes 24 hours to make one full rotation on its axis, so slowing Earth’s rotation down means our days get longer. 

In total, researchers found that human-led climate change is lengthening our day by 1.33 milliseconds per century.

That’s the most rapid climate-driven increase in day length observed in the past 3.6 million years, according to Soja. 

Outside of climate change, tidal effects from the moon are the biggest factor slowing down the Earth, at a rate of 2.4 milliseconds per century.

However, the study found that by the end of this century, climate change will surpass the moon’s effects and become the biggest factor in slowing Earth’s spin. 

Why does this matter? It’s only milliseconds

A millisecond is one-thousandth of a second.

However, even one millisecond added to our daily clocks can have a huge impact on technology, said Soja.

“Satellite navigation and deep-space spacecrafts, for example, require precise calibration in order to operate properly,” he said.

He said that without accounting for these milliseconds, things like the GPS on your phone would end up making errors.

“Precise calibration is also needed for spacecraft to land safely. That millisecond difference could lead a spacecraft to land hundreds of metres farther than intended,” he said. 

Scientists, according to Soja, are constantly monitoring Earth’s rotation in order to account for these factors. 

The scale of human impact

Compared to things like wildfire and more extreme weather, the slowing of Earth’s rotation doesn’t pose the same kind of immediate threat to humans.

That said, scientists say it is an example of how human activity can cause big changes. 

“I think it’s really strange to see that now climate change, induced by humans, has actually reached a level of the moon in terms of the dominating factor influencing Earth’s rotation,” said Soja. 

David Holland, a professor of math and environmental science at New York University, said there are many factors over billions of years that have made Earth’s days shorter or longer. 

That said, he said the new finding is surprising. 

“It’s just mind-boggling to me that we started burning fossil fuels roughly 150 years ago and we’re now having effects like these on the Earth,” he told CBC Kids News.

Holland — who did his PhD in the 1990s on Arctic sea ice at McGill University in Montreal, Quebec  — said the study’s findings are something he never could have predicted.

“Back then, no one on Earth thought the Arctic ice would go through this type of change,” he said.

“Now, half the Arctic melts during the summer, and in a few decades, it will be completely gone during the summer months”.
